so farewell then, Roy Keane

Lots of memories but not the most obvious (Turin 1999, Viera in the tunnel, Haaland tackle, Ireland WC 2002 outburst).

Keane's words after the 1999 European Cup Final (despite his absence through suspension) that, after the initial sense of euphoria, he just felt an enormous sense of anti-climax.

Alex Ferguson also said something similar. Less than 24 hours after lifting the European Cup in Barcelona, he was already thinking about next season and the changes that would be needed.

Contrast that with the unnamed United player who said words to the effect: 'Whatever we do, whatever we achieve, we will never ever improve on what happened here tonight'.
